QtCritters is a simple critter simulation in C++ using Qt, currently under development. The goal of this project is to simulate a simple ecology of various kinds of animals, and to make the source easy to understand and modify. Still very very alpha...

Features

  • STATUS 21Oct2011: Pro--the documentation is in much better shape! Con--pursuit/evasion is gone, critters just kinda wander around... Pro#2--critter.cpp is much less of a stinky, crufty mess now, and we have a comprehensible code model for agent behavior. Before it was just this if-then-else spaghetti.
  • Icon-based, simple predator-prey pursuit-evasion behavior simulation.
  • If you want graphical realism, go look out your front door. ;-)
  • NOT YET INTERACTIVE.
  • If you are interested in helping with development please contact us! We particularly need somebody who is good at designing icons and tiles. tsujiban AT comcast DOT net
  • Windows users who want the source, just click "View all files" and download the latest "src" .zip file.
  • Compiles and runs on Windows and Linux, should work on OS X also.
  • V0.12 adds scrolling & zoom to sim view.

Project Samples

Project Activity

See All Activity >

License

GNU Library or Lesser General Public License version 2.0 (LGPLv2), Nokia Open Source License, Other License, Public Domain

Follow QtCritters

QtCritters Web Site

nel_h2
Secure User Management, Made Simple | Frontegg Icon
Secure User Management, Made Simple | Frontegg

Get 7,500 MAUs, 50 tenants, and 5 SSOs free – integrated into your app with just a few lines of code.

Frontegg powers modern businesses with a user management platform that’s fast to deploy and built to scale. Embed SSO, multi-tenancy, and a customer-facing admin portal using robust SDKs and APIs – no complex setup required. Designed for the Product-Led Growth era, it simplifies setup, secures your users, and frees your team to innovate. From startups to enterprises, Frontegg delivers enterprise-grade tools at zero cost to start. Kick off today.
Start for Free
Rate This Project
Login To Rate This Project

User Reviews

Be the first to post a review of QtCritters!

Additional Project Details

Operating Systems

Linux, Mac, Windows

Intended Audience

Developers, End Users/Desktop, Other Audience

User Interface

KDE, Qt, Win32 (MS Windows), X Window System (X11)

Programming Language

C++

Related Categories

C++ Simulation Games, C++ Intelligent Agents

Registered

2010-08-26